I was first introduced to the Grief Recovery Method approximately 28 years ago and completed the program to help me deal with difficult familial relationships as well as loss of relationships. A few years later, having already learned the tools through the Grief Recovery Method, I was able to work through the death of my mother during what would have been an otherwise joyful life event, the birth of my first child. It had been a lifelong goal of mine to become a specialist with the Grief Recovery Method and I was finally able to become certified in August of 2022. The Grief Recovery Method has given me the ability to have a different perspective on loss throughout my life and raise my children with a healthy mindset for dealing with loss. I have been able to be supportive to others during their own times of loss and be a "heart with ears" rather than one who offers (unintentionally) unhelpful words.
I am in the Lincoln, Nebraska area and offer the Grief Support Groups, Grief Support 1 on 1, Helping Children With Loss, and Pet Loss Support Groups.
My educational background includes a Bachelor's Degree in Human Relations and a Master of Arts in Counseling Degree in clinical mental health counseling.
